BKF is a multi-service infrastructure consulting firm providing civil engineering, construction management, environmental, planning, and surveying services across California, the Pacific Northwest, and beyond. With offices throughout California and the Portland area, BKF has served transportation, water resources, land development, government, and federal clients for over 110 years. Clarify your visa category before the offer stage
EB-2 requires a job that demonstrably requires an advanced degree or exceptional ability, while EB-3 covers roles with a standard bachelor's requirement. Confirm with BKF's HR which category they intend to file under before negotiating your offer, since this affects your PERM timeline.
Understand the PERM recruitment window and your role in it
Once BKF initiates PERM with the DOL, they must run a documented recruitment process before your labor certification can advance. You won't participate directly, but knowing this phase takes several months helps you set realistic expectations and avoid accepting counteroffers prematurely.

Which visa types are commonly used for Development Engineer roles at BKF Engineers?
BKF Engineers has sponsored Development Engineers through employment-based immigrant visa categories, specifically EB-2 and EB-3. EB-2 applies when the role requires an advanced degree or the equivalent, while EB-3 covers positions with a standard bachelor's requirement. Both pathways involve PERM labor certification filed with the DOL before USCIS adjudicates the immigrant petition, so your priority date and country of birth significantly affect overall timeline.

How long does the sponsorship process take for a Development Engineer at BKF Engineers?
Employment-based Green Card sponsorship through EB-2 or EB-3 involves three phases: PERM labor certification with the DOL, which typically takes six to eighteen months; the I-140 immigrant petition with USCIS; and adjustment of status or consular processing once a visa number is available. Your country of birth determines whether a visa number is immediately available or whether you'll face a multi-year backlog before the final step. Confirm your priority date scenario early.
